Sympa 6.2.30 released
The Sympa Community is proud to release the newest version of Sympa.
Sympa 6.2.30 is the newest patch release of Sympa 6.2. See “Note for upgrading” to decide if you should upgrade.
Note for upgrading
This version fixes following critical bug.
- Unable to edit owners/subscribers #240
Administrators correspond to all conditions below are recommended to upgrade Sympa to this version.
- Either Sympa 6.2.25b.3, 6.2.26 or 6.2.28 has been installed,
- PostgreSQL or Oracle Database is used for core database (check
db_type
parameter insympa.conf
), and - list owners cannot add new owner, moderator or subscriber.

Sympa contribs
sympa-contribs is a repository for contributions to Sympa that won't fit in the code but could be useful to others anyway.
If you decided to make contribution:
- Clone repository above,
- Create a directory for your contrib and provide a README.md at the root of your contribution to help people understanding what it does and how to use it,
- Then submit it as a Pull Request.

Sympa with Ansible
Sympa-Ansible project aims to provide an example of Ansible Playbooks organization focusing on deployment for multiple environments, articulation with Vagrant, keyczar based encryption. This project is based on Ansible-tools which demonstrates a way to use Ansible to effectively and securely manage multiple environments ranging from development to production using the same playbook.
To try out deployment of Sympa with Ansible, see Quickstart guide.
